Design of a novel Ag-MOF@GO composite with a high specific surface area and structural stability for the efficient removal of malachite green

Xingguo Deng, Jingchao Li, Bo Zhao, Zhihua Li

2023New Journal of Chemistry14 citationsDOI

Abstract

In this work, Ag-MOF and Ag-MOF@GO are synthesized via sonication and applied for the adsorption of the malachite green dye for the first time, producing a composite that is promising for environmental treatment and the adsorption of pollutants.
